Aktualizacja PrestaShop: Jak sprawdzić zgodność motywu z nową wersją?
Ten artykuł przeprowadzi Cię przez proces weryfikacji kompatybilności motywu z najnowszymi wersjami PrestaShop. Dowiesz się, jak precyzyjnie ocenić, czy Twój szablon jest zgodny z aktualizacją silnika sklepu, jakie narzędzia wykorzystać, na co zwrócić uwagę i jakie działania podjąć, by zapewnić bezpieczeństwo oraz utrzymanie pełnej funkcjonalności e-commerce po aktualizacji.
Co musisz wiedzieć?
-
Skąd mam wiedzieć, czy motyw jest zgodny z nową wersją PrestaShop?
Sprawdź dokumentację motywu, wersję PrestaShop, z jaką został przetestowany oraz komunikaty wydawcy motywu. -
Jakie są najczęstsze problemy z motywem po aktualizacji PrestaShop?
Problemy z wyświetlaniem, błędy CSS/JS, niedziałające funkcje lub niezgodność pluginów. -
Czy można testować motyw na kopii testowej sklepu?
Tak, stworzenie środowiska stagingowego to podstawa bezpiecznej aktualizacji i uniknięcia błędów na sklepie produkcyjnym. -
Jakie narzędzia pomagają w sprawdzaniu zgodności motywu?
Konsola deweloperska, system logowania błędów, narzędzia PrestaShop (np. PrestaShop Validator) oraz dedykowane wtyczki do audytu motywów. -
Co zrobić, gdy motyw nie jest zgodny?
Skontaktować się z autorem motywu, rozważyć aktualizację lub migrację do nowego motywu dostosowanego do bieżącej wersji PrestaShop.
Audyt zgodności motywu z nową wersją PrestaShop — klucz do bezpiecznej aktualizacji
Aktualizacje PrestaShop wprowadzają istotne zmiany funkcjonalne, poprawki luk bezpieczeństwa oraz nowe API dla developerów. Przed wykonaniem upgrade’u, sprawdzenie kompatybilności motywu jest obligatoryjne dla zapewnienia stabilnego działania sklepu. W tym poradniku eksperckim przeanalizujemy, jak bezpiecznie przetestować Twój motyw, na co zwracać uwagę i jak uniknąć kosztownych przestojów oraz błędów po wdrożeniu nowej wersji PrestaShop.
Etapy weryfikacji zgodności motywu PrestaShop z nową wersją
Poniżej prezentujemy szczegółowy przewodnik krok po kroku, jak wykonać audyt kompatybilności swojego motywu przed aktualizacją sklepu PrestaShop.
Analiza dokumentacji motywu i changelogu PrestaShop
- Sprawdź oficjalny changelog PrestaShop: Nowe wydania, zwłaszcza z serii 1.7.x oraz 8.x, potrafią zawierać zmiany wpływające na strukturę szablonów, system hooków i nowe wymagania techniczne.
- Przejrzyj dokumentację motywu: Znajdź deklarację kompatybilności. Najlepsi twórcy szablonów często publikują aktualizacje i testują swoje produkty z najnowszymi wersjami sklepu.
- Zapoznaj się z forami oraz ticketami wsparcia: Warto zweryfikować, czy inni użytkownicy natrafili na problemy po aktualizacji.
Przedaktualizacyjne tworzenie kopii zapasowej i środowiska testowego
- Zawsze wykonaj pełny backup: Zrób kopię plików oraz bazy danych. Pozwala to uniknąć utraty danych przy ewentualnej awarii.
- Stwórz środowisko stagingowe: Skopiuj sklep na serwer testowy (np. subdomena staging) i zaimplementuj tam aktualizację PrestaShop wraz z motywem.
Praktyczne testy i walidacja działania motywu
- Testowanie responsywności: Sprawdź, czy motyw poprawnie renderuje się na urządzeniach mobilnych oraz desktopowych po aktualizacji silnika sklepu.
- Sprawdzenie konsoli błędów (DevTools): Uruchom narzędzia programistyczne w przeglądarce i śledź błędy JavaScript, ostrzeżenia CSS oraz komunikaty o nieładowanych assetach.
- Monitorowanie logów serwera: Analizuj logi aplikacji i serwera www (np. Apache, Nginx) w celu wykrycia błędów krytycznych i deprekacji funkcji.
- Testowanie funkcjonalności e-commerce: Przetestuj proces zakupowy, formularze kontaktowe oraz inne kluczowe elementy sklepu.
Zastosowanie narzędzi do audytu jakości szablonu PrestaShop
- PrestaShop Validator: Oficjalne narzędzie PrestaShop do weryfikacji zgodności motywu pod kątem struktury plików, standardów kodowania oraz wykorzystania hooków.
- Narzędzia typu Lint/Validator dla CSS/JS: Umożliwiają sprawdzenie zgodności kodu frontendu z najnowszymi standardami (np. CSS Lint, JS Hint).
- Zewnętrzne audyty kompatybilności: Skorzystaj z usług profesjonalnych agencji PrestaShop lub developerów specjalizujących się w tej platformie.
Integracje i wtyczki – sprawdzenie zgodności rozszerzeń powiązanych z motywem
Motywy PrestaShop często korzystają z dedykowanych modułów (np. slider, elementy nawigacji, rozbudowane sekcje CMS). Sprawdź:
- Czy wszystkie moduły posiadają aktualizacje dla nowej wersji PrestaShop?
- Czy wydawca motywu oferuje kompatybilne wersje pluginów?
- Czy po aktualizacji nie występują konflikty JS lub PHP powodujące błędy widoku bądź działania funkcji?
Proces postępowania, gdy motyw nie jest kompatybilny
- Skontaktuj się z autorem motywu – zgłoś problemy, dopytaj o harmonogram wydania zgodnej wersji.
- Nie stosuj workaroundów na produkcji (ręczne poprawki bez wsparcia autora motywu mogą prowadzić do problemów przy kolejnych aktualizacjach).
- Rozważ stworzenie child-theme lub migrację do szablonu rekomendowanego przez PrestaShop.
Rekomendowane działania przed wdrożeniem na produkcji
- Przeprowadź testy A/B na stagingu, aby porównać wydajność sklepu przed i po aktualizacji.
- Skonsultuj audyt z wykwalifikowanym developerem PrestaShop.
- Zadbaj o aktualizacje wszystkich pozostałych komponentów (moduły, PHP, bazy danych).
Słowa kluczowe powiązane semantycznie (LSI) i frazy long-tail
- zgodność motywów PrestaShop z wersją 1.7/8.x
- testowanie szablonu PrestaShop po aktualizacji
- problemy motywów po upgrade PrestaShop
- kompatybilne motywy PrestaShop z najnowszą wersją
- jak sprawdzić kompatybilność motywu PrestaShop
- audyt szablonu i motywów PrestaShop po aktualizacji
FAQ — najczęściej zadawane pytania o aktualizację motywu PrestaShop
Najbezpieczniejszym sposobem jest przetestowanie sklepu na środowisku testowym, sprawdzenie oficjalnych informacji od autora motywu oraz przeprowadzenie audytu narzędziem PrestaShop Validator.
Przywróć backup, skontaktuj się z supportem motywu lub rozważ wdrożenie innej, zgodnej wersji szablonu wspierającego aktualny PrestaShop.
W przypadku dużych aktualizacji wersji, najczęściej konieczne są aktualizacje motywu lub jego komponentów (np. plików TPL, modułów).
Wykonaj pełny backup, wdroż środowisko stagingowe i testuj sklep oraz motyw przed dokonaniem aktualizacji produkcyjnej.
Błędy wyświetlania layoutu, niedziałające przyciski, komunikaty o błędach PHP lub JS, niepoprawne ładowanie modułów.
Jest to możliwe, jeśli masz doświadczenie w pracy z PrestaShop. W przeciwnym wypadku zaleca się współpracę z profesjonalnym developerem.
Tak, jednak przed wdrożeniem warto zweryfikować oficjalną listę zgodnych wersji i przeprowadzić własne testy na aktualizowanej instalacji.
Podsumowanie
Bezpieczna aktualizacja PrestaShop wymaga szczegółowej weryfikacji zgodności motywu z nową wersją silnika sklepu. Zawsze korzystaj z kopii zapasowej i środowiska stagingowego, dokumentuj każdy etap testów oraz analizuj oficjalne źródła informacji od autorów motywów i PrestaShop. Nie ryzykuj wdrożenia zmian bez audytu i testów – zaplanuj upgrade, skonsultuj się z ekspertem, a Twój sklep będzie działał sprawnie, bez błędów i utraty konwersji. Potrzebujesz pomocy przy audycie lub aktualizacji PrestaShop? Skontaktuj się z nami i zadbaj o bezpieczeństwo swojego e-commerce już dziś!
Masz pytania związane z tym tematem? Skontaktuj się ze mną:
Chętnie Ci pomogę w tym zakresie
Email: brain@helpguru.eu
Telefon: +48 888 830 888
Strona: https://helpguru.eu